Lovebirds (Genus Agapornis)
Lovebirds are small, social birds originally from Africa. They are understood for their affectionate habits and strong set bonds. Adult lovebirds usually reach a size of 5 to 7 inches and have a life expectancy of 10 to 15 years. 2. Macaws (Family: Psittacidae)
Macaws are big, spectacular parrots that display vibrant plumage and effective beaks. Types such as heaven and Gold Macaw and Scarlet Macaw are highly looked for after for their beauty and intelligence. Macaws require ample space and social interaction, making them appropriate for skilled bird owners.

4. Cockatoos (Family: Cacatuidae)
Cockatoos are defined by their crests and affectionate nature. They are understood for their social behaviors and can be highly demanding of attention. Popular species include the Umbrella Cockatoo and Moluccan Cockatoo. Cockatoos are generally bigger, varying from 12 to 24 inches and have a life-span of 20 to 70 years, depending upon the species.

Q2: How long do parrots live?
Parrot life-spans vary by types. Budgerigars live 5-10 years, while African Grey Parrots can live 40-60 years. Careful factor to consider of their lifespan is essential for prospective owners.
Q3: Can parrots talk?
Numerous parrot species are capable of simulating human speech. The African Grey Parrot is especially known for its remarkable talking ability, while others, like budgerigars, can also discover a few words.

Q5: What should I feed my parrot?
A well-balanced diet consists of premium pellets, fresh fruits, and vegetables. Prevent feeding them avocado, chocolate, and other foods damaging to birds.
